scilicet

[sil-uh-set] / ˈsɪl əˌsɛt /

At Highworth, at the signe of the Bull, at one Hartwells, I have been credibly enformed is to be seen a scull of-a vast bignesse, scilicet half as big again as an ordinary one.

From The Natural History of Wiltshire by John Aubrey

Vbi scilicet domi in foco montano delitescere piget, & exire, pelagúsque sed sine rate, tentare iuuat, seseque in glaciei frustella colligere.

From The Principal Navigations, Voyages, Traffiques and Discoveries of the English Nation — Volume 01 by Richard Hakluyt

Only when he rendered scilicet as 'forsooth,' King erupted.

From A Diversity of Creatures by Rudyard Kipling

No matter whether any man speake nor noe: we know he killed the man, and she comanded him, ergo they are guilty; ergoe that must be their confession, scilicet that they are guilty.

From A Collection of Old English Plays, Volume 2 by A. H. (Arthur Henry) Bullen
